President praises vice in PSB event, but avoids confirming the repetition of the double to 2026, generating uncertainty between allies
President Luiz Inacio Lula da Silva (PT) indicated that he can dispute the reelection in 2026, conditioning the decision to his health. The statement, however, was accompanied by a dose of uncertainty for the current deputy, Geraldo Alckmin (PSB).
In conversations with members of the PSB on Sunday (1st), Lula did not guarantee that the victorious plate of 2022 will be repeated. The president attended the party event in Brasilia, which marked the inauguration of the mayor of Recife, João Campos, in the national command of the acronym.
Behind the scenes, Lula had reserved meetings with the PSB summit. Even in these meetings, he avoided signaling how he intends to compose his plate for the next presidential dispute.

The indefinition occurs despite the pressure on the part of the PSB, including João Campos himself, who publicly defends Alckmin’s maintenance as vice in Lula’s eventual candidacy.
During his speech at the event, Lula made several compliments to Alckmin, but dodged the continuity of the partnership. The stance frustrated the expectation of PSB sectors that expected a clearer nod of the president.
Publicly, Lula sought to reinforce the ties with the Allied Party. “Our relationship is carnal, we are umbilically linked, and also mentally, because the divergences we have are small,” said the president.
